CHAINSAW THEFT AT LOWE’S

Yesterday at 9:12 a.m. Crossville Police units were dispatched to Lowe’s in reference to a theft report. Upon arriving, Officer Stephen McNeal made contact with an official with Lowe’s who said a male subject entered the store at the garden entrance on September 9th, grabbed a shopping cart, and went to the outdoor power equipment area.

He then selected two Craftsman 16-inch chainsaws and exited the store at around 5:23 p.m. passing all points of sale. Officer McNeal reviewed the video footage and identified the male subject as Kurt Sanders.

A warrant was written on Sanders for theft of property, with a total value of the property estimated at $338.

Sanders was served his warrant at intake and video footage of the theft was placed into evidence.
